    If you were in Utah this past weekend, you're aware that it was a pretty stunning couple of days. Warm temperatures, bright sun, and clear skies offered a nice taste of spring. An east wind (unusual for the Wasatch) made snow conditions a little weird, but it was still a good weekend to be out in the mountains. Here's a weekend update from some resorts in the range.

    Rumor has it groomers were skiing really well this weekend in the current conditions. It's pretty hard to beat ripping down crisp corduroy under a blue sky with the smell of spring in the air. If you didn't get out this weekend, you may want to sneak in some turns early this week before another storm cycle rolls through.
